The psychological realism of these elegantly crafted poems is enriched with expressionist and surrealist elements. Employing a language teeming with images, thoughts and rhythms, this versatile book of travel poems, portraits, dramatic monologues, epistolary and catalogue pieces will leave the reader feeling gratified and enriched.

Autorenporträt
Giovanna Riccio is a Toronto poet whose work has been published in various newspapers, magazines and journals including CV2, Descant, and TickleAce. Her work is included in the anthology Reflections on Culture. Her long poem, Vittorio, was published by Lyricalmyrical Press in June 2010. She is coorganizer of the Not So Nice Italian Girls and Friends reading series.
